Cedars Upper School & Community College is a school/college/university located at Mentmore Road, Linslade, Leighton Buzzard, Beds, LU7 2AE, in the Central Bedfordshire local authority area. Following its most recent inspection on 4 November 2025, it received a food hygiene rating of 5 (Very Good). The inspection assessed three categories: hygienic food handling (scored 5 — very good), structural compliance (scored 0 — very good), and confidence in management (scored 0 — very good). In the FHRS scoring system, lower numbers indicate better performance, with 0 being the best possible score in each category. Central Bedfordshire oversees 1,695 registered food businesses, of which 83% hold a rating of Good (4) or Very Good (5). The average food hygiene rating in Central Bedfordshire is 4.7 out of 5. As a food provider in a care or educational setting, this business is subject to particularly rigorous standards given the vulnerability of the people it serves. Inspectors pay close attention to allergen management, nutritional record-keeping, and staff training. Food businesses in the UK are inspected by local authority environmental health officers. The frequency of inspections depends on the risk category — higher-risk businesses are inspected more frequently, typically every 6 to 12 months, while lower-risk establishments may be inspected every 2 to 3 years.
